In addition to elbows, carbon steel pipe fittings also consist of tees, which attach three areas of pipe, creating joints for liquid circulation. Equal tees are used when the linking branches are of the very same size, while reducing tees are employed when the branch pipe is of a smaller sized size. A234 WPB tee fittings exemplify the dependability and top quality anticipated from state-of-the-art carbon steel products, making them popular options amongst designers and contractors.

Pipe bends likewise play a critical role in the flexibility of piping systems, enabling for innovative directing of pipes around obstacles. Available in different radius degrees such as 3D bends and 5D bends, these fittings reduce turbulence and maintain smooth flow, therefore boosting the total performance of the system. Butt weld bends are specifically preferred for their capability to produce strong joints that add to the durability and reliability of pipe setups.

Past elbows and tees, the world of flanges qualities mention. Flanges, consisting of types such as SO flanges (Slip-On), WN flanges (Weld Neck), and BL flanges (Blind), work as necessary components in piping systems. Carbon steel flanges are specifically popular as a result of their strength and cost-effectiveness. The option of flange type must straighten perfectly with the intended application and fluid residential or commercial properties, making certain a protected and watertight joint.
